Shakib Al Hasan of Bangladesh became the first player in his country to take 300 wickets in One-Day Internationals.

The milestone was reached by Shakib, the top all-rounder in white-ball cricket, during Bangladesh’s 50-run victory over England in the third ODI in Chattogram.

The 35-year-old took four wickets during the game, making him the first player from Bangladesh to reach 300 wickets overall and the 14th overall in men’s 50-over cricket.

If Shakib keeps playing until the upcoming ICC ODI World Cup, which is scheduled for later this year in India, he has a chance to surpass many of the game’s all-time greats on the list of leading wicket-takers in the ODI format. Muttiah Murlitharan of Sri Lanka and Wasim Akram of Pakistan are ranked first and second, with 534 and 502 wickets, respectively.

The left-hander displayed great all-around heroism throughout the game, leading his team in scoring with an outstanding 75 before upending England’s batting order with stellar bowling figures of 4/35 from 10 overs.

Bangladesh moved up to fourth place in the Super League standings following the victory, and the top eight teams will automatically qualify for the Cricket World Cup at the end of the year.
